Global Planning and Strategy Centre
The Global Planning and Strategy Centre (GPSC) was established under the Vice-Chancellor's office. GPSC's responsibilities: | ||
![]() |
Leading and coordinating the development/formulation of the University’s strategic planning framework and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) by working with different committees. | |
![]() |
Monitoring the University’s performance in achieving the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) and reporting on its progress. | |
![]() |
Managing the integration, availability and coherence of data from various data owners/data providers for data submission to relevant parties and authorities. | |
![]() |
Managing and coordinating ranking data. | |
![]() |
Analysing and providing relevant data and information on the aspects of the University’s performance to assist in decision making. | |
![]() |
Organising leadership courses/workshops to support the development of Academic Administrators. | |
![]() |
Acting as the Institutional Delivery Management Office (iDMO) for the University to communicate with the Ministry of Education. | |
![]() |
Risk management. |
